# Lemonade | 8-K: FY2026 Q2 Revenue: USD 294.4 M

Revenue: As of FY2026 Q2, the actual value is USD 294.4 M.

EPS: As of FY2026 Q2, the actual value is USD -0.56, beating the estimate of USD -0.5627.

EBIT: As of FY2026 Q2, the actual value is USD -36.4 M.

### Key Metrics (Q2 2026 vs Q2 2025)

Lemonade, Inc. reported an In Force Premium (IFP) of $1.43 billion, reflecting a 32% increase from $1.083 billion in Q2 2025. The total customer count expanded by 23% to 3,308,666, with premium per customer increasing 8% to $433. Annual Dollar Retention (ADR) improved by 1 percentage point to 85%. Gross Earned Premium (GEP) increased by 32% to $332.4 million, and revenue saw a significant 79% increase to $294.4 million. Gross Profit rose 76% to $113.2 million, while Adjusted Gross Profit increased 74% to $114.4 million. The Net Loss was - $43.4 million, a slight improvement from - $43.9 million in Q2 2025. Adjusted EBITDA loss improved by 54% to - $18.7 million. Operating expense, excluding net loss and loss adjustment expense, increased by 41% to $182.2 million, with growth spend for customer acquisition at $64.4 million. The LAE ratio decreased to a record low of 5% in Q2 2026, down from 13% in Q3 2022. The Gross Loss Ratio was 60%, an improvement from 67% in Q2 2025, and the Net Loss Ratio improved to 61% from 69%. Gross Profit Margin was 38%, and Adjusted Gross Profit Margin was 39%. The Ratio of Adjusted Gross Profit to Gross Earned Premium increased to 34% from 26%. Cash, cash equivalents, and investments totaled approximately $1.2 billion at June 30, 2026, with $330 million required for regulatory surplus at its insurance subsidiaries. Adjusted Free Cash Flow for the quarter was $18.8 million, compared to $25.0 million in Q2 2025. Stock-based compensation expense for Q2 2026 was $24.5 million.

### Key Metrics (Six Months Ended June 30, 2026 vs 2025)

For the six months ended June 30, 2026, Lemonade, Inc. reported total revenue of $552.4 million, up from $315.3 million in the prior year period. Gross Earned Premium was $638.6 million, compared to $485.9 million in the same period of 2025. Gross Profit increased to $213.3 million from $102.9 million, and Adjusted Gross Profit was $215.2 million, up from $111.6 million. Net Loss improved to - $79.2 million from - $106.3 million, and Adjusted EBITDA loss improved to - $35.8 million from - $87.9 million. The Gross Profit Margin was 39%, up from 33%, and the Adjusted Gross Profit Margin was 39%, up from 35%. The Ratio of Adjusted Gross Profit to Gross Earned Premium was 34%, compared to 23% in the prior year period. The Gross Loss Ratio improved to 61% from 73%, and the Net Loss Ratio improved to 62% from 75%. Cash flow from operating activities was - $4.0 million, an improvement from - $41.7 million in the prior year period. Adjusted Free Cash Flow for the six months was $36.2 million, compared to - $6.0 million in the prior year period.

### Outlook / Guidance

Lemonade, Inc. anticipates achieving positive Adjusted EBITDA in the fourth quarter of 2026. For Q3 2026, the company projects In Force Premium between $1,537 million and $1,540 million, Gross Earned Premium between $356 million and $359 million, Revenue between $323 million and $326 million, and an Adjusted EBITDA loss between - $23 million and - $20 million. The full-year 2026 guidance includes In Force Premium between $1,632 million and $1,639 million, Gross Earned Premium between $1,374 million and $1,378 million, Revenue between $1,214 million and $1,220 million, and an Adjusted EBITDA loss between - $51 million and - $47 million.
